Entrar informacion a un TextBox

4 envíos / 0 nuevos
Último envío
Jose Luis Casla...
Imagen de Jose Luis Casla Araiz
Offline
última acción: Hace 2 meses 6 días
Nivel 1 - 200 puntosNivel 2 - 500 puntosNivel 3 - 1000 puntos
alta: 11/05/2012 - 15:15
Puntos: 1370
Entrar informacion a un TextBox

Hola a todos,

Rengo un TextBox dentro de un formulario.

En ese TextBox hay unas cuantas frases, como por ejemplo:

"El 1 de julio de este año, no habrá clases."

"El mes de agosto, tendrá lugar la reunión anual de los socios."

"En cuanto tengamos los datos, se concretará la fecha"

Este contenido del TextBox se puede variar facilmente desde las propiedades del TextBox en VBA.

Pregunto, si es posible en tiempo de ejecución añadir información a este TextBox llamando al UserForm correspondiente y "editar" el contenido, de tal manera que quede actualizado...

Porque no lo consigo... Puedo editar el TextBox, pero la siguiente vez que entro en la Hoja no se ha actualizado la modificación anterior.

Gracias anticipadas.

Jose Luis

Etiquetas: 

Cron
Imagen de Cron
Offline
última acción: Hace 2 días 1 hora
Nivel 1 - 200 puntosNivel 2 - 500 puntosNivel 3 - 1000 puntosNivel 4 - 2000 puntosNivel 5 - 4000 puntos
alta: 23/06/2010 - 12:30
Puntos: 10035
Prueba a mantener una "base

Prueba a mantener una "base de datos" en alguna hoja auxiliar. Actualizar sería simplemente actualizar las celdas y guardar.

Jose Luis Casla...
Imagen de Jose Luis Casla Araiz
Offline
última acción: Hace 2 meses 6 días
Nivel 1 - 200 puntosNivel 2 - 500 puntosNivel 3 - 1000 puntos
alta: 11/05/2012 - 15:15
Puntos: 1370
Actualizar Textbox

Hola Cron:

Muchas gracias, como siempre... por entrar en el tema y aportar sugerencias.

Efectivamente, la unica manera que he encontrado hasta ahora ha consistido en guardar los datos en celdas "distantes" de la Hoja de trabajo ("AAA2:AAK2") para poder actualizar esos datos y de esa manera, el contenido del TextBox...

Decidi lanzar la pregunta al Foro, por si existia alguna "opcion" detras del TextBox que permitiera grabar lo escrito directamente en el TextBox, dado que "se puede escribir" en el TextBox en tiempo real aunque lo escrito resulta ser volatil...

Gracias amigo Cron, por tu aportacion.

Saludos cordiales.

Jose Luis

Cron
Imagen de Cron
Offline
última acción: Hace 2 días 1 hora
Nivel 1 - 200 puntosNivel 2 - 500 puntosNivel 3 - 1000 puntosNivel 4 - 2000 puntosNivel 5 - 4000 puntos
alta: 23/06/2010 - 12:30
Puntos: 10035
Efectivamente, todo lo que

Efectivamente, todo lo que guardes en memoria durante la ejecución de un programa (ya sea una macro de VBA o cualquier otra cosa) es volátil, y desaparece la siguiente vez que lo ejecutas. La única manera de mantenerlo es guardando la información en algún lugar no volátil. En Excel puede ser en el mismo archivo, y en otros lenguajes se suelen guardar características de configuración en archivos que se leen al arrancar el programa o en el propio registro de Windows, que no es otra cosa que un archivo especial guardado en el disco duro.

 

Un saludo